Another enthusiastic endorsement for Hunza G.
I have heard so much buzz about Hunza G’s swimsuits but they all seem to come from size zero influencers. I am a solid size medium and want boob support and a full coverage bottom. I could not for the life of me understand how this “magic” swimsuit was supposed to fit me AND someone much smaller. The math was not adding up but I was still tempted! I ordered this one in the blue and I love it!
It really is magic? The fabric stretches to accommodate some things (the derriere coverage is NOT skimpy which is important to me) and constricts to hold you in (while my chest is not big but also not small, I felt like it had good support - kind of like a nap dress!). It’s also just… very, very comfortable. Two thumbs up from me.

What I Watched This Week:
I have been (thanks to ) on a bender with INDUSTRY (Max) Over the weekend, I watched the entire first season. Now I am onto season 2. Becca described it to me as Succession meets Euphoria which is pretty spot on. I am enjoying it. My only qualm is that I wish it were less drugs & partying and more glamour/rich people enjoying their riches (a la Succession) but that makes sense as the plot really centers around the younger characters. Season 3 is out August 11th and Kit Harington joins, so that is exciting.
